Part 1: Market Size and Growth

Spain’s glass cup manufacturing industry has flourished as part of the country’s broader success in design, hospitality, and sustainable production. The sector blends deep-rooted craftsmanship with technological innovation, creating products that reflect both Mediterranean lifestyle and global design trends. Spanish glass cups are now synonymous with quality, creativity, and eco-conscious production.

In recent years, I’ve observed a surge in domestic and export demand for Spanish glassware. Restaurants, cafés, and home décor retailers increasingly favor locally produced glass cups due to their durability, clarity, and design appeal. Many factories have adopted automation while preserving artisanal methods, ensuring efficiency without losing craftsmanship. This balance between scale and artistry keeps Spain’s glass industry dynamic and competitive.

Government incentives for sustainable manufacturing and circular economy practices have accelerated modernization. Industrial regions such as Catalonia, Valencia, and Andalusia now host both large-scale factories and boutique studios. Spain’s glass industry stands as a model of how heritage, innovation, and sustainability can coexist successfully.

Part 2: Leading Companies

Vicrila Industrial

Vicrila Industrial, founded in 1890 and headquartered in Lamiako, is one of Spain’s leading producers of glass cups and tableware. It represents the strength of Spanish industrial tradition combined with modern sustainability.

The company manufactures drinkware, barware, and foodservice glass products. Its advanced facilities operate using fully automated forming and tempering systems. Vicrila supplies major hotel chains, restaurants, and retailers both in Spain and abroad. Its products are known for their toughness and clarity, meeting strict hospitality standards.

Its industries include hospitality, catering, and retail distribution. The company holds ISO9001 and ISO14001 certifications for quality and environmental management. Vicrila’s investment in green energy and recycling positions it as a pioneer in sustainable glass production.

Part 4: Impact of Global Trade Policies

Global trade policies and environmental regulations play a key role in shaping Spain’s glass manufacturing industry. As an EU member, Spain benefits from open trade within Europe, but must comply with strict carbon reduction and recycling targets. These standards encourage innovation and green production across the sector.

From my conversations with Spanish manufacturers, many have adopted circular economy models—reusing cullet glass, reducing emissions, and optimizing logistics. Energy costs remain a challenge, but investments in renewable power, such as solar and wind, help offset expenses. Spain’s ports also facilitate efficient exports to Latin America, North Africa, and the Middle East.

The European Green Deal has influenced both industrial and artisanal producers to modernize operations. Spain’s commitment to sustainability, combined with strong design culture, ensures continued competitiveness in global markets for high-quality, eco-friendly glassware.
